Pola Pikir Sesat Penghambat Kemajuan
Summary
TLDRIn this video, the speaker discusses how certain mindsets can hinder personal growth and development. These include using fate or destiny as an excuse for laziness and lack of progress, the belief that older generations always know better, and the tendency to simplify complex issues by attributing them to mystical causes. The speaker encourages viewers to take responsibility for their own growth, embrace open-mindedness, and approach problems with a rational mindset. The video challenges these limiting thought patterns, urging viewers to overcome them for personal and societal advancement.

Q & A
What are the common mindset patterns discussed in the script that hinder personal growth?
-The script discusses several mindset patterns that can hinder personal growth, including using religion to justify laziness, romanticizing poverty, believing older people always know better, and simplifying issues with supernatural explanations.
How does the script explain the role of religious beliefs in justifying lack of effort?
-The script suggests that some people use religious beliefs, such as the idea that 'rezeki' (sustenance) is preordained, as an excuse to avoid effort and personal responsibility. While religious teachings encourage patience and surrender, the script argues that these beliefs are sometimes misused to justify laziness and prevent people from striving to improve their situation.
What is the problem with romanticizing poverty, as mentioned in the script?
-Romanticizing poverty involves the idea that being poor somehow leads to blessings in the afterlife or that the poor are inherently favored by God. The script argues that this mindset prevents people from striving for improvement, as it shifts the focus from personal effort to passive acceptance of one's situation.
Does the script claim that poverty is solely due to personal shortcomings?
-No, the script acknowledges that poverty can be influenced by many factors, including structural inequalities and external circumstances beyond a person's control. However, it critiques the use of religious or fatalistic explanations to avoid personal responsibility for improving one's situation.
How does the script address the relationship between age and knowledge?
-The script challenges the assumption that older people always know better. It emphasizes that while older individuals may have more life experience, the rapid changes in society and technology mean that younger generations may have more relevant knowledge for current times.
What role does ego play in generational conflicts, according to the script?
-The script suggests that ego plays a major role in generational conflicts. When both older and younger individuals are driven by high ego and low empathy, they are less likely to engage in meaningful discussions or learn from each other. The script advocates for mutual respect and empathy to bridge the generational divide.
What is the 'crab mentality' mentioned in the script, and how does it relate to business success?
-The 'crab mentality' refers to the tendency to pull others down when they succeed, rather than celebrating their success. The script uses this concept to explain how some people view the success of others in business as the result of cheating or unethical behavior, such as using black magic. This mentality ignores the more logical explanations for success, like hard work, good marketing, and strategic location.
Why does the script criticize the tendency to explain phenomena with supernatural causes?
-The script criticizes the simplification of complex phenomena through supernatural explanations because it discourages logical thinking and problem-solving. By relying on mysticism, people avoid addressing the real, practical factors that contribute to success or failure, which in turn hampers societal progress.
How does the script suggest we balance our pursuit of both worldly and spiritual goals?
-The script advocates for a balanced approach, where both worldly and spiritual goals can be pursued simultaneously. It emphasizes that one does not have to sacrifice the other; we should work as if we will live forever and worship as if we will die tomorrow, thereby achieving success in both realms.
What is the overall message of the script regarding mindset and personal growth?
-The overall message of the script is that certain mindsets, especially those that serve as excuses for inaction or avoidance of responsibility, hinder personal growth. The script urges individuals to avoid using fatalistic or supernatural explanations and instead take proactive steps toward self-improvement and development.
